About Big Smoke Birding...

Founder and director Magnus Andersson is one of London's top birders and has been leading guided birdwatching walks across the Big Smoke for many organisations including RSPB, Flock Together, Canal & River Trust, London Wildlife Trust, Welsh Harp Conservation Group and Wildstarts.

He's also created custom birding tours for both UK-based and visiting International birders, and is a regional eBird reviewer for London, UK.

He also works both as a professional photographer and picture editor. He completed his degree in Photojournalism at LCC in 2006. Combining his two passions of birdwatching and photography led to the creation of Big Smoke Birding Ltd.
